As the Social Inclusion Coordinator (SIC), you will report into the National Lead, Social Inclusion and be accountable for leading national social inclusion initiatives and strategies in South Australia. The SIC will work with Goodstart state leadership teams, Goodstart centres, government agencies and other not for profit agencies to ensure Goodstart includes and supports children and families who experience vulnerability.
The Social Inclusion Coordinator will contribute to the improvement of early childhood outcomes for children experiencing vulnerability by providing specialist inclusion advice, support and coaching; advocating and influencing decision makers; and forming strategic partnerships to support social impact within and beyond Goodstart. The Social Inclusion Coordinator will also contribute to long term planning and innovation to ensure that Goodstart delivers on it's purpose and achieves its goal of Inclusion for Everyone - children, families and Goodstart employees.
**Your Impact**:
Contribute to all of Goodstart’s strategic goals and especially the goal of Inclusion for Everyone - children, families and Goodstart employees.
Educate, coach and support centre teams and around centre support teams to implement and review targeted and intensive inclusion strategies to meet child and family needs.
Develop and implement specific strategies to enable Goodstart (and the broader Early Childhood Education and Care sector) to improve inclusion and access for children experiencing vulnerability.
Contribute to social inclusion policies, procedures and practices within Goodstart that will ensure access and inclusion of children who experience vulnerability and address issues for Goodstart employees who may be vulnerable or marginalised.
Provide leadership of organisational culture, projects and initiatives to meet the needs of children, families and employees who experience vulnerability within the relevant state.
Provide expertise, consultation and liaison for social inclusion initiatives and projects to ensure a state perspective is provided for state and/or national priorities.
Assist in developing the capacity of Goodstart to advocate with and on behalf of children experiencing vulnerability and their families at a local and systemic level.
Contribute to responses to calls for comment and participate in approved consultations on Government discussion papers and proposed strategies relevant to social inclusion.
Develop partnerships with other not for profit organisations, key community agencies and Government Departments in the relevant state to respond to the needs of children, families and employees who experience vulnerability.
